パッケージ | 説明 |
---|---|
javax.persistence.criteria |
Java永続化クライテリアAPI
|
修飾子とタイプ | メソッドと説明 |
---|---|
JoinType |
Join.getJoinType()
結合の型を返します。
|
JoinType |
Fetch.getJoinType()
フェッチ結合に使用される結合型を返します。
|
static JoinType |
JoinType.valueOf(java.lang.String name)
指定した名前を持つこの型の列挙型定数を返します。
|
static JoinType[] |
JoinType.values()
この列挙型の定数を含む配列を宣言されている順序で返します。
|
修飾子とタイプ | メソッドと説明 |
---|---|
<Y> Fetch<X,Y> |
FetchParent.fetch(PluralAttribute<? super X,?,Y> attribute,
JoinType jt)
指定されたコレクション値の属性への与えられた結合の型を使用したフェッチ結合を作成します。
|
<Y> Fetch<X,Y> |
FetchParent.fetch(SingularAttribute<? super X,Y> attribute,
JoinType jt)
指定された単一値属性への与えられた結合の型を使用したフェッチ結合を作成します。
|
<X,Y> Fetch<X,Y> |
FetchParent.fetch(java.lang.String attributeName,
JoinType jt)
指定された属性への与えられた結合の型を使用したフェッチ結合を作成します。
|
<Y> CollectionJoin<X,Y> |
From.join(CollectionAttribute<? super X,Y> collection,
JoinType jt)
指定されたCollectionの値の属性への与えられた結合の型を使用した結合を作成します。
|
<Y> ListJoin<X,Y> |
From.join(ListAttribute<? super X,Y> list,
JoinType jt)
指定されたListの値の属性への与えられた結合の型を使用した結合を作成します。
|
<K,V> MapJoin<X,K,V> |
From.join(MapAttribute<? super X,K,V> map,
JoinType jt)
指定されたMapの値の属性への与えられた結合の型を使用した結合を作成します。
|
<Y> SetJoin<X,Y> |
From.join(SetAttribute<? super X,Y> set,
JoinType jt)
指定されたSetの値の属性への与えられた結合の型を使用した結合を作成します。
|
<Y> Join<X,Y> |
From.join(SingularAttribute<? super X,Y> attribute,
JoinType jt)
指定された単一の値の属性への与えられた結合の型を使用した結合を作成します。
|
<X,Y> Join<X,Y> |
From.join(java.lang.String attributeName,
JoinType jt)
指定された属性への与えられた結合の型を使用した結合を作成します。
|
<X,Y> CollectionJoin<X,Y> |
From.joinCollection(java.lang.String attributeName,
JoinType jt)
指定されたCollectionの値の属性への与えられた結合の型を使用した結合を作成します。
|
<X,Y> ListJoin<X,Y> |
From.joinList(java.lang.String attributeName,
JoinType jt)
指定されたListの値の属性への与えられた結合の型を使用した結合を作成します。
|
<X,K,V> MapJoin<X,K,V> |
From.joinMap(java.lang.String attributeName,
JoinType jt)
指定されたMapの値の属性への与えられた結合の型を使用した結合を作成します。
|
<X,Y> SetJoin<X,Y> |
From.joinSet(java.lang.String attributeName,
JoinType jt)
指定されたSetの値の属性への与えられた結合の型を使用した結合を作成します。
|
Translated by @megascus.